Kobylanka [kɔbɨˈlanka] (German: Kublank) is a village in Stargard County, West Pomeranian Voivodeship, in north-western Poland. It is the seat of the gmina (administrative district) called Gmina Kobylanka.[1] It lies approximately 11 kilometres (7 mi) west of Stargard Szczeciński and 21 km (13 mi) east of the regional capital Szczecin.

Before 1945 the area was part of Germany. For the history of the region, see History of Pomerania.

The village has a population of 1,513.
